Newcastle send clear Sandro Tonali transfer message after links to Man Utd

Newcastle United have denied reports that Manchester United transfer target Sandro Tonali has a gentleman’s agreement to leave St James’ Park in the summer if Eddie Howe’s side fail to qualify for Europe.

It’s going to be a long summer of transfer speculation.

Manchester United plan to invest heavily in the first team and decide on their head coach for the forthcoming campaign.

With a replacement for Casemiro at the top of the agenda and plans to revamp the midfield, Thursday night saw Sandro Tonali emerge as a top target ahead of the summer transfer window.

It was reported that Tonali has a gentleman’s agreement with Newcastle, which could make a switch to Old Trafford feasible as speculation mounts.

Newcastle United deny Sandro Tonali gentleman’s agreement

With games still to play in the Premier League, Newcastle will want everyone to know that they’ve got everything under control.

That certainly isn’t the case for Eddie Howe, with doubts likely to emerge over his future if the Magpies fail to qualify for Europe. Newcastle are currently sitting 12th in the Premier League. The idea of losing a key player like Tonali will be enough to send their fans into overdrive.

It wasn’t long after news emerged that United were expected to make a formal approach for Tonali at the end of the season that Newcastle briefed against claims of a gentleman’s agreement with Tonali.

An exclusive from the Shields Gazette revealed details of an agreement for Tonali to leave St James’ Park at the end of the season, should Newcastle fail to qualify for Europe.

Luke Edwards from The Telegraph has shared Newcastle’s line on the matter, denying those claims.

The Newcastle correspondent wrote: “Newcastle United official has communicated to media tonight that there is no gentleman’s agreement Sandro Tonali can leave this summer if club do not qualify for Europe.

“That does not mean he won’t leave but he hasn’t said he wants to go and neither has there been any contact with #nufc from interested clubs at this stage.”

Edwards added: “It’s only March but yet another week of stories linking Newcastle players with a move. Going to be a long summer.”

Newcastle fans will hope it’s not a repeat of the Alexander Isak situation when the club saved face before selling the striker.

It remains to be seen how much money Newcastle will demand for Tonali in the summer, if United come knocking with a formal offer.

It goes without saying that Tonali would be a huge upgrade on Manuel Ugarte, with Casemiro’s exit announced since January.
